Output 821cde9603709616b9b260184083745e6a9b1c66b221f39a93cb7e15b2805c16:1

value
142598720
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cf595c53ce466e5093d65ddf2130af1ef2e25ccc OP_EQUALVERIFY OP_CHECKSIG
address
1KuMvbZqwZQyvMZAiU4zGUixmYxGsKWkSf
transaction
821cde9603709616b9b260184083745e6a9b1c66b221f39a93cb7e15b2805c16
spent
true